Publication Date
| In 2026 | 0 |
| Since 2025 | 5 |
| Since 2022 (last 5 years) | 14 |
| Since 2017 (last 10 years) | 20 |
| Since 2007 (last 20 years) | 29 |
Descriptor
Source
Author
| Anna Y. Q. Huang | 2 |
| Stephen J. H. Yang | 2 |
| Abougalala, Rania A. | 1 |
| Akharraz, Laila | 1 |
| Albert C. M. Yang | 1 |
| Ali Al Ghaithi | 1 |
| Alkhalaf, Salem | 1 |
| Amasha, Mohamed A. | 1 |
| André Tricot | 1 |
| Areed, Marwa F. | 1 |
| Armoni, Michal | 1 |
| More ▼ | |
Publication Type
| Journal Articles | 29 |
| Reports - Research | 29 |
| Tests/Questionnaires | 4 |
Education Level
| Higher Education | 13 |
| Postsecondary Education | 8 |
| Elementary Education | 5 |
| Intermediate Grades | 2 |
| Middle Schools | 2 |
| Elementary Secondary Education | 1 |
| Grade 11 | 1 |
| Grade 4 | 1 |
| Grade 5 | 1 |
| Grade 8 | 1 |
| Grade 9 | 1 |
| More ▼ | |
Audience
Location
| Turkey | 2 |
| Brazil | 1 |
| Hungary | 1 |
| Indonesia | 1 |
| Maryland | 1 |
| Morocco | 1 |
| Oman | 1 |
| Romania | 1 |
| Saudi Arabia | 1 |
| Spain (Madrid) | 1 |
| Taiwan | 1 |
| More ▼ | |
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Jihae Suh; Kyuhan Lee; Jaehwan Lee – Education and Information Technologies, 2025
Artificial Intelligence (AI) has rapidly emerged as a powerful tool with the potential to enhance learning environments. However, effective use of new technologies in education requires a good understanding of the technology and good design for its use. Generative AI such as ChatGPT requires particularly well-designed instructions due to its ease…
Descriptors: Programming, Computer Science Education, Artificial Intelligence, Technology Uses in Education
Erik Hombre Cuevas; Daniel Zaldivar; Marco Perez – International Journal of Information and Communication Technology Education, 2025
The integration of various programming languages into the undergraduate engineering curriculum often occurs without adequate evaluation of their effectiveness within specific disciplines. Recently, Python and MATLAB have garnered significant attention as preferred languages for teaching subjects such as image processing and computer vision.…
Descriptors: Influence of Technology, Technology Uses in Education, Programming Languages, Academic Achievement
Kevin Sigayret; Nathalie Blanc; André Tricot – Journal of Computer Assisted Learning, 2025
Background: Teaching programming and computational thinking is becoming a major issue in many education systems. Numerous approaches are possible, but very few studies compare these different ways of implementing programming and computational thinking learning. Objectives: We compared three ways of teaching programming and computational thinking…
Descriptors: Educational Technology, Technology Uses in Education, Robotics, Computation
Damar Rais; Zhao Xuezhi – Anatolian Journal of Education, 2023
Programming languages have been used and developed in the field of education. Python programming was employed in this study. The goal of this study is to see whether there is an effect of using Pydroid in mathematics learning on students' problem-solving abilities and to see if this software satisfies or does not match the criteria for mathematics…
Descriptors: Programming Languages, Problem Solving, Vocational Education, Mathematics Education
Guangrui Fan; Dandan Liu; Rui Zhang; Lihu Pan – International Journal of STEM Education, 2025
Purpose: This study investigates the impact of AI-assisted pair programming on undergraduate students' intrinsic motivation, programming anxiety, and performance, relative to both human-human pair programming and individual programming approaches. Methods: A quasi-experimental design was conducted over two academic years (2023-2024) with 234…
Descriptors: Artificial Intelligence, Computer Software, Technology Uses in Education, Programming
Zilong Zhong; Hui Guo; Kun Qian – Education and Information Technologies, 2024
This study leverages bibliometric analysis through the bibliometrix R-package to dissect the expansive influence of machine learning on education, a field where machine learning's adaptability and data-processing capabilities promise to revolutionize teaching and learning methods. Despite its potential, the integration of machine learning in…
Descriptors: Bibliometrics, Programming Languages, Artificial Intelligence, Technology Uses in Education
Sanal Kumar T. S.; R. Thandeeswaran – Education and Information Technologies, 2024
The COVID-19 pandemic has forced a significant increase in the utilization of video-based e-learning platforms for programming education. These platforms never considered the essential attributes of student characteristics and learning preferences while designing such a problematic subject having high dropout and failure rates. The traditional…
Descriptors: Blended Learning, Electronic Learning, Higher Education, Programming
Anna Y. Q. Huang; Cheng-Yan Lin; Sheng-Yi Su; Stephen J. H. Yang – British Journal of Educational Technology, 2025
Programming education often imposes a high cognitive burden on novice programmers, requiring them to master syntax, logic, and problem-solving while simultaneously managing debugging tasks. Prior knowledge is a critical factor influencing programming learning performance. A lack of foundational knowledge limits students' self-regulated learning…
Descriptors: Artificial Intelligence, Technology Uses in Education, Coding, Programming
Gozukucuk, Meral; Gunbas, Nilgun – Journal of Education, 2022
The purpose of this study is to contribute to preservice teachers' technological pedagogical content knowledge (TPACK). For this purpose, preservice teachers (n = 8) learned visual programming language, designed technology-based reading activities, and observed students completing these activities. A case study approach was employed, and…
Descriptors: Preservice Teachers, Technological Literacy, Pedagogical Content Knowledge, Programming Languages
Ali Al Ghaithi; Behnam Behforouz – Journal of Educators Online, 2024
The current study attempted to measure the impact of using an interactive WhatsApp bot designed using Python language programming in grammar learning. To this end, sixty Omani pre-intermediate English proficiency learners were the sample population of this study to act as a control and experimental group, with an equal number of students in each…
Descriptors: Grammar, Programming Languages, English (Second Language), Second Language Learning
Joao Alberto Arantes do Amaral – Journal of Problem Based Learning in Higher Education, 2023
In this case study, we present our findings regarding a massive open online Scratch programming course. The course, which followed a project-based learning approach, was delivered from July 4 to 30, 2022 to 186 students in Brazil. The students were challenged to develop individual coding projects. Our research goal was to investigate teaching and…
Descriptors: MOOCs, Programming, Computer Science Education, Computers
Marius Banut; Ion Albulescu – Journal on Efficiency and Responsibility in Education and Science, 2024
In pedagogical language, "scaffolding" is frequently used to replace the expression "support in learning". In didactic terms, the practice in the classroom shows that various types of support, such as the teacher, colleagues, and technologies, contribute to more efficient learning. In terms of technologies, the present study…
Descriptors: Scaffolding (Teaching Technique), Music Education, Foreign Countries, Urban Environment
Anna Y. Q. Huang; Jei Wei Chang; Albert C. M. Yang; Hiroaki Ogata; Shun Ting Li; Ruo Xuan Yen; Stephen J. H. Yang – Educational Technology & Society, 2023
To improve students' learning performance through review learning activities, we developed a personalized intervention tutoring approach that leverages learning analysis based on artificial intelligence. The proposed intervention first uses text-processing artificial intelligence technologies, namely bidirectional encoder representations from…
Descriptors: Academic Achievement, Tutoring, Artificial Intelligence, Individualized Instruction
Yang, Jeong; Lee, Young; Fernandez, Amanda; Sanchez, Joshua – Journal of Cybersecurity Education, Research and Practice, 2020
As the cyber security landscape dynamically evolves and security professionals work to keep apace, modern-day educators face the issue of equipping a new generation for this dynamic landscape. With cyber-attacks and vulnerabilities substantially increased over the past years in frequency and severity, it is important to design and build secure…
Descriptors: Computer Security, Programming Languages, Programming, Computer Uses in Education
Paul D. Miller; Michael A. Mills – Teaching and Learning Excellence through Scholarship, 2022
In this article, Montgomery College discusses the adoption of H5P, a free and open-source content collaboration framework based on JavaScript that was used in substitute paid practice opportunities for students in Spanish 101 and 102. Utilizing a participatory action research model, three faculty and 47 students collaborated to inform the design,…
Descriptors: Open Education, Open Educational Resources, Technology Uses in Education, Educational Technology
Previous Page | Next Page »
Pages: 1 | 2
Peer reviewed
Direct link
